Cosy cabin in the remote Tasmanian wilderness We don't have TV or Wifi so it's a real opportunity to get away, relax and breathe. Be in nature We have a large collection of DVD's for those days of chilling in front of the wood fire. We also have books, puzzles and games Close to many lakes for fishing. Please check with Tas Fishing about rules and licensing Great for nature walks and adventuring in the wild Bring your food and drink supplies with you as there are no supermarkets close by The space This cabin is more comfortable than a shack. It provides a large open living area with a basic kitchen. 2 stove tops, and other basic appliances such as toaster, kettle, electric fry pan, rice cooker, bench top oven, crockery, utensils, cutlery, glassware. Tea, coffee and sugar provided. There are 3 bedrooms, with a queen-sized bed & and single bed and with a double and with a single bed. Separate mud room, toilet and bathroom. We have 2 Telstra boosters, so you'll get good 4G coverage if you're with Telstra or Vodafone. Please note, while there are no stairs inside, there are 3 stairs front and back to get inside cabin. Guest access You'll enter the cabin from the back door into the mud room, please leave your shoes there if it's wet so that the mess stays in that room :) Don't forget to bring your slippers for extra comfort. We often travel with our dogs so we'd like to offer the same for you. However, if you do bring your dog/s we'd appreciate it if you wipe their paws with a towel in the mud room before letting them in the house. You'll have the whole cabin to yourself, just as it should be. Other things to note Please bring your supplies (food and drinks) with you. The Great Lake Shop in Miena has limited resources and the nearest supermarkets are about 1 hr 30 min away :) It's best to shop in Launceston or Hobart before you drive up. A short drive away is Arthurs Lake Roadhouse at 34 Arthurs Lake Rd. A convenient stop for fuel, limited groceries and tackle. You can also enjoy a refreshing cup of coffee and a snack while taking in the scenic views of the lake. Nearby is the heritage listed Waddamana Power Station found on Highlands Power Trail. You can tour the station on the weekend. There you'll also find Earthly Delights Coffee Shop close by where you can get the best coffee and baked goodies. There are a few hiking trails starting from Miena. You'll find them with a quick internet search. Registration Details DA2023/51
